In defense of backpacker culture:
http://www.bravenewtraveler.com/2008/09/23/rolf-potts-backpacker-cultu...
"In truth, backpacker culture is far more dynamic than reporters assume when they visit Goa or Panahajachel to shake down stoners for usable quotes.
Outside of the predictable traveler ghettos (which themselves aren’t as insipid as these articles let on), independent travelers distinguish themselves by their willingness to travel solo, to go slow, to embrace the unexpected and break out from the comfort-economy that isolates more well-heeled vacationers and expats. "
